wishlist: Angular Link Checker Interface

Bug #1993824 reported by Andrea Neiman
14
This bug affects 2 people
Affects Status Importance Assigned to Milestone
Evergreen
Confirmed
Wishlist
Unassigned

Bug Description

This work is sponsored by King County Library System and developed by Equinox.

We will be reimplementing the Admin Link Checker interface in Angular, according to the specification here:

https://yeti.equinoxoli.org/dev/public/techspecs/link_checker.pdf

Changed in evergreen:
assignee: nobody → Jason Etheridge (phasefx)
Revision history for this message
Jason Etheridge (phasefx) wrote :

Pullrequest branch: collab/phasefx/lp1993824_linkchecker_rebased
Messy but more granular commits for those interested at: collab/phasefx/lp1993824_linkchecker_wip

tags: added: pullrequest
Changed in evergreen:
assignee: Jason Etheridge (phasefx) → nobody
Revision history for this message
Andrea Neiman (aneiman) wrote :
Changed in evergreen:
milestone: none → 3.12-beta
status: New → Confirmed
Revision history for this message
Jane Sandberg (sandbergja) wrote :

Thanks, Jason! It looks and works well! I have three UI suggestions:

* The ability to save grid filters is nice! My suggestion is to make it clearer that the "Manage Filters" button is to manage *grid* filters. My first thought when seeing the button was that it was for filtering the bib record search, or for filtering URLs somehow. Perhaps it could live in the Grid options menu, or just be called "Manage Grid Filters".
* The statistical information (URLs extracted and URLs verified) that displays in the alert is useful, but there's no to get back to it once you've clicked "OK". It would be nice to just have that information available any time you navigate to the attempts screen.
* It would be helpful for the attempts and URLs screens to have a way to get back to the main link checker screen.

Also, I noticed there are a number of console.logs left in the code.

In case it is useful, here is a rebased branch: user/sandbergja/lp1993824_linkchecker_rebased-again

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.